Cheap Review Software: What You Get Under €50
Updated on 30 August 2026
Under €50 a month, two publicly-priced tools exist on the French market, at the same €39 rate: Dokaa and SEOresto. Both cover the essentials — automated review responses, rating tracking — without the social media or multi-platform presence management features of pricier suites. Here's what's actually included, and when this budget starts falling short.

The core idea: under €50, you're paying for one function, done well. Above €100, you're paying for a suite, with several coordinated functions.
When this budget starts to fall short
Review volume. Below 30-40 reviews a month at a single location, a sub-€50 tool comfortably covers the need. Beyond that, the constraint isn't price but processing capacity — and most tools at this price handle that volume without issue, since the marginal cost of an AI-generated response is close to zero for the vendor.
Number of locations. This is the real tipping point. A €39 rate usually applies per location. For 3 locations, that stays competitive (€117-147/mo) against a multi-site plan starting at €99/location from a fuller suite. Past 5-6 locations, comparing total cost becomes necessary — see the full software comparison.
Coordination needs. If you're managing several channels (Google, social media, presence across 50 platforms) and want one dashboard for all of it, a sub-€50 tool focused on reviews only covers part of the need — you'll either need to add other tools or move to a full suite.

The trap to avoid: confusing low price with incomplete tool
A low price isn't necessarily a sign of a limited tool. For an independent restaurant with a single location, the multi-site coordination features of a €169 suite add zero value — they're features that do nothing until there's something to coordinate.
The right question isn't "which tool has the most features," it's "which tool covers exactly what I need right now, without paying for what I won't use."
